Requirements for Obtaining a German EU Driving License

To buy a German EU driving license, applicants should satisfy the following requirements:

  • Age: The minimum age for obtaining a driving license in Germany is 17 years of ages for führerschein legal kaufen classification B (automobiles) and 16 years old for classification M (motorcycles).
  • Residency: Applicants must be citizens of Germany, either as residents, EU residents, or non-EU people with a valid house authorization.
  • Vision test: A mandatory vision test is needed to guarantee that applicants have appropriate vision for driving.
  • Theoretical exam: Applicants should pass a theoretical exam, which covers roadway security, traffic rules, and driving guidelines.
  • Practical exam: A useful driving test is also needed, which assesses the applicant's driving abilities and capability to follow traffic rules.

Step-by-Step Process for Obtaining a German EU Driving License

Here is a detailed guide to help applicants browse the procedure:

  1. Gather needed documents: Applicants need to provide proof of identity, residency, and age, as well as a valid passport and, if appropriate, a home permit.
  2. Register for a driving course: Applicants should register for a driving course with a certified driving school, which will supply theoretical and useful training.
  3. Complete the theoretical exam: Applicants should pass the theoretical exam, which can be taken at a driving school or a designated testing center.
  4. Complete the useful exam: After passing the theoretical exam, applicants can take the useful driving test, which is usually performed by a licensed driving instructor.
  5. Request the driving license: Once both exams are passed, candidates can send their application for a German EU driving license at the local driving authority (Führerscheinstelle).

Types of Driving Licenses in Germany

Germany uses different kinds of driving licenses, consisting of:

  • Category B: For automobiles and little trucks
  • Category M: For motorcycles
  • Classification C: For large trucks
  • Classification D: For buses
  • Category BE: For cars with trailers

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

  1. Can I exchange my existing driving license for a German EU driving license?: Yes, if your existing license is from an EU country or a country with a mutual contract with Germany.
  2. For how long is a German EU driving license legitimate?: A German EU driving license is generally legitimate for 15 years, after which it needs to be renewed.
  3. Can I drive in Germany with a driving license from another nation?: Yes, but just for a limited duration, normally up to 6 months, after which you need to get a German EU driving license or exchange your existing license.
  4. Do I require to speak German to obtain a driving license?: While it is recommended to have some understanding of German, it is not a requirement for obtaining a driving license. Many driving schools provide courses in English and other languages.
